Title :
Cascading the second-order susceptibility in poled polymers by quasi-phase matching

Abstract :
Summary form only given. The development of all-optical switches based on organic polymers is of great interest in photonics. An effective nonlinear n/sub 2/ coefficient may be obtained by cascading of the second-order nonlinear susceptibility. A large /spl chi//sup (2)/(2/spl omega/;/spl omega/,/spl omega/) effect and quasi-phase-matching is achieved in polymeric waveguides by a spatially periodical electric poling field in the direction of light propagation. We have calculated numerically the change of intensity and of the nonlinear phase shift of the fundamental frequency wave for a waveguide of given length as a function of the phase-mismatch and of the "gain amplitude". The results are represented by means of contour plots.
